WebLayered Difference Representation Method The human visual system is more sensitive to the gray-level differences between neighboring objects then to absolute gray-levels. Thus, gray-level difference, which occurs … Web1 feb. 2024 · In 2013, Lee et al. proposed a contrast enhancement method, which is based on layered difference representation of 2d histogram (LDR), to consider spatial information between pixel values [ 27 ]. Their method aims to improve image contrast by indicating gray level differences between adjacent pixels. cryptographic identifying tools https://indymtc.com

The proposed architecture consists of five layers: web services description and data preprocessing; word embedding and representation; syntactic similarity; semantic … WebLayered Difference Representation Method The human visual system is more sensitive to the gray-level differences between neighboring objects then to absolute gray-levels. Thus, gray-level difference, which occurs frequently in the input image, should be amplified in the output image. Accepted input image : Color (√) Grayscale (√) Only … cryptographic identityWebWe first represent gray-level differences at multiple layers in a tree-like structure. Then, based on the observation that gray-level differences, occurring more frequently in the input image, should be more emphasized in the output image, we solve a constrained optimization problem to derive the transformation function at each layer. crypto exchanges in new zealand
